Understanding the Anatomy of a Key Fob
Before trying a repair, it is important to comprehend the internal architecture of a modern-day car key. The majority of fobs consist of a protective outer shell, a battery, and a Printed Circuit Board (PCB).
Table 1: Primary Components of a Key FobPartFunctionTypical IssuesOuter Shell/CasingSecures internal electronic devices and offers the physical interface.Cracks, worn-down rubber pads, broken key ring loops.Tactile SwitchesLittle electronic buttons soldered to the PCB.Internal mechanical failure, "clicking" stops, solder joints break.Conductive PadsRubber buttons with carbon lining that bridge a gap on the PCB.Carbon uses off, avoiding the signal from finishing.Printed Circuit Board (PCB)The "brain" that sends the radio frequency (RF) signal.Corrosion, cracked solder joints, liquid damage.Battery (CR2032/CR1632)Provides power to the transmitter.Voltage drop, leakage, poor contact.Transponder ChipCommunicates with the vehicle's immobilizer.Physical damage or desoldering.Recognizing the Symptoms of Button Failure
Acknowledging the specific kind of failure is the initial step in the repair procedure. Chauffeurs might come across several unique problems:
Non-Responsive Pressing: The button is physically depressed, however the car does not react. This often suggests a dead battery or a damaged solder joint.Intermittent Response: The button only works when pressed with considerable force or at a specific angle. This typically points to worn conductive pads or particles inside the case.Physical "Mushiness": If the button no longer "clicks" or remains stuck in a depressed position, the mechanical tactile switch or the rubber case has likely disintegrated.Signal Range Reduction: While often a battery issue, a stopping working button can sometimes cause weak signals if the contact is inconsistent.Typical Causes of Car Key Button Failure
The environment inside a pocket or bag is remarkably severe for delicate electronics. A number of factors add to the degradation of car key buttons:
Mechanical Fatigue: Every button has a "cycle life." After countless presses, the metal dome inside the switch can snap or lose its spring.Particles Accumulation: Dust, lint, and skin oils can permeate through the spaces in the case, developing an insulating layer between the button and the circuit board.Physical Stress: Dropping keys on tough surfaces can split the solder joints that hold the internal switches to the PCB.Wetness and Corrosion: Exposure to rain, sweat, or spills can cause oxidation on the copper traces of the circuit board, resulting in brief circuits.Step-by-Step Guide to Car Key Button Repair

Disassembly and Inspection
The procedure begins by opening the fob housing. Most fobs have a little notch developed for prying. When open, the battery and the PCB need to be removed thoroughly. The interior must be examined for visible damage, such as loose elements or indications of liquid ingress.
2. Cleaning the Contacts
In numerous cases, the buttons quit working because of dirt. Using a cotton bud dipped in Isopropyl alcohol, one must gently clean the gold-plated contact points on the PCB and the black conductive pads on the underside of the rubber buttons.
3. Bring back Conductivity
If cleaning up the rubber pads does not work, the conductive carbon finishing might have deteriorated. A popular DIY repair includes using a tiny dot of conductive glue or specialized button repair paint to the bottom of the rubber pad. This brings back the electrical bridge needed to set off the signal.
4. Replacing Tactile Switches
If the internal electronic switch is physically broken, it must be desoldered and replaced. This requires a fine-tip soldering iron. New switches are commonly available online for particular Car Key Repair Service models. This is a fragile procedure, as excessive heat can damage the PCB.
5. Case Replacement
If the electronic parts operate correctly but the external rubber buttons are torn, the simplest service is to purchase a "shell" or "blank housing." The owner simply transfers the original PCB and battery into the brand-new housing.

Does repairing the buttons need the key to be reprogrammed?
Usually, no. As long as the original PCB and transponder chip are preserved, the lorry will still recognize the key. Reprogramming is generally only necessary if the electronic chip itself is replaced or if the battery has been dead for an extended period in specific older European models.
2. Can I utilize superglue to fix a damaged button?
It is highly discouraged to use liquid adhesives like superglue inside a key fob. Fumes from the glue can produce a film over electronic contacts, and the glue itself can leak into the switches, completely seizing them.
3. How do I know if the problem is the battery or the button?
The majority of key fobs include a small LED that flashes when a button is pushed. If the LED flashes for some buttons but not others, the button is the likely culprit. If the LED does not flash at all, or is really dim, the battery needs to be changed first.
4. Is it possible to repair a water-damaged key?
If a key has actually been immersed, the battery should be removed right away. The PCB can be cleaned with Isopropyl alcohol to remove minerals and rust. If the internal circuits have not shorted out, the key might return to performance as soon as completely dry.
5. What are "Conductive Stickers"?
Conductive sticker labels are little adhesive dots with a metallic or carbon face. They are used in DIY repair to stick onto the bottom of used rubber buttons. They are a much easier, less messy alternative to conductive glue.
Upkeep Tips to Prevent Button Failure
To extend the life expectancy of a car key remote, owners should follow these preventative procedures:
Use a Silicone Cover: A protective silicone skin can prevent dust and moisture from entering the seams of the fob.Avoid Excessive Force: Pressing the button harder does not make the signal more powerful; it only accelerates the mechanical tiredness of the internal switch.Keep Keys Away from Magnets: Strong magnetic fields can occasionally hinder the electronic devices of smart keys.Periodic Cleaning: Every couple of months, using a dry brush to remove debris from around the buttons can prevent accumulation that causes sticking.
